## Artifact Signing — SDK Parity Notes (Weekly Sync)

Kestrel SDK for Android reached parity with the Swift client this sprint: offline queueing, batched telemetry, and retry semantics now match. Both SDKs ship as signed artifacts from the same pipeline. Remaining gap: background sync throttling, targeted next sprint. Verify both release bundles before tagging. Both artifacts validate against the shared signing key below.

signing key of kawig-fafog = bky19_6Fypv1qws7J8qJtaYjX

# Ledgerfern formula sandbox configuration
# Support team: user-supplied formulas run inside the Hollowvale sandbox,
# which strictly limits memory, execution time, and available functions.
# Do not raise these limits for individual customers without an approved
# escalation; the limits exist to keep one tenant's formula from starving
# others. The sandbox verifies each compiled formula against a shared
# secret before execution. That secret is set on the line directly below.

env line for hafop-bawef: LEDGER_TOKEN29=b4cab0997aa887491937b10e4e8d3

## TKT-884: Dedup service misconfigured in staging

Quellbox dedup is collapsing unrelated alerts because staging points at the prod fingerprint store. Reviewer: please confirm the fix swaps the store endpoint and that the staging env file gains its own store credential. That credential should be appended directly after this sentence.

sealed setting: LEDGER_TOKEN5=6d086